Deneb Lounge is a flush wardrobe with carved handle characterised by its wide sliding doors and made in four widths, with customised height. From the very first glance, Deneb Lounge makes a strong scenic impact, thanks to its discrete and compact lines and the practicality of the groove opening system. The doors can be embellished with fine surface work, such as engravings or inserts or with the contrasting central panel in open-pore oak.  
The opening system with coplanar mechanism offers a convenient solution, especially in combination with the reduced depth, even in rooms with little space available. Completing the refined customisation of the Deneb Lounge are the numerous interior fittings available, such as drawer units, additional shelves, raster, pull-out accessories and LED lighting.

The Lounge sliding wardrobes derive from the day collection of the same name and combine perfectly with it: either to link living and sleeping areas under a strong aesthetic unity, or to create unique compositions by combining hinged modules, boiseries and open compartments equipped with shelves, large shelves and dressing table.

Technical Specifications and Equipment
Structure: made of Tammel (honeycomb coreboard + melamine). The honeycomb core is a carefully selected solid pine frame and the honeycomb is clad with MDF panels. It guarantees non-deformability over time, lightness, practicality and meets all the requirements of European Class 1 standards in terms of limiting harmful formaldehyde emissions, it complies with CARB2 standards. 
Sides: with 38 cm depth the sides are made of wood particle board panels (class E1 with low formaldehyde emission). With a depth of 59.2 the sides are made of honeycomb sandwich panels with a solid pine frame. The panels in both depths are 2.5 cm thick and meet CARB2 standards. Back Panels: in particle board panels (class E1 with low formaldehyde emission), 0.8 cm thick.
Base and Cover: in honeycomb-core wood, respectively 3.2 cm and 2.5 cm thick. 
Shelf: supplied, honeycomb-core 3.2 cm thick.
Clothes Hanging Rod: supplied with 59.2 cm deep modules. With rectangular section 3x1 cm in brown or metal lacquer finish.
Door height from the ground: h.1,1. cm
Sliding Doors: 4 cm thick honeycomb sandwich panels with solid pine, lacquered or wooden frame.
Sliding Track Doors: in brown-finish metal, with slow-closing mechanism with magnet.

Useful height: To obtain the useful internal height of the wardrobe, simply remove the thicknesses of the adjustable feet (0.5 cm), the base (3.2 cm) and the lid (2.5 cm) from the overall height of the composition. Some examples: 
- for wardrobe cm h.226: cm 219,8
- for wardrobe cm h.260: cm 253,8.

Please Note: Sides and doors are always supplied without edging on the short sides. This difference in finish, which is often hidden from view once the wardrobe is assembled, deliberately leaves the solid pine frame of the honeycomb sandwich panel exposed in order to enhance the wooden component of the element and show the high quality of the finished product.

Honeycomb sandwich panel: this is a panel made with an internal heonycomb structure and a 5 / 7 cm perimeter frame in first choice solid pine closed with two 0.3 / 0.4 cm thick MDF panels, subsequently lacquered or veneered. 
The advantages of honeycomb sandwhich panels are:
- greater durability;
- greater load resistance;
- significantly reduced panel weight (up to 60% less), which is useful for transport, assembly, moving or relocation, avove all for reducing the wight of the sashes on the structure and hardware;
- hardware always fixed to the perimeter (solid pine wood) of the sides and doors, so the hinges will have greater strength and the furniture will last considerably longer;
- better resistance to humidity, as the material 'breathers';
- exclusively '100% Made in Italy' product.
Aged Oak: compared to 'standard' open-pore oak, aged oak is characterised by a slightly more brushed surface, which shows a deeper pore and a more evident grain. This difference is more noticeable on important surfaces such as tables, wall units and wardrobes, less so on accessories, beds and bed sets.
